The association between intellectual capital and financial performance in the Islamic banking industry

A.A. Ousama, Helmi Hammami and Mustafa Abdulkarim

Abstract: The purpose of this study is to empirically investigate the impact of intellectual capital (IC) on the financial performance of Islamic banks operating in the Gulf Cooperation Council (GCC) countries.
